YoVDO

Prometheus Instrumentation: The Practical Way

Offered By: CNCF [Cloud Native Computing Foundation] via YouTube

Tags

Prometheus Courses Go Courses Microservices Courses Unit Testing Courses Observability Courses

Course Description

Overview

Save Big on Coursera Plus. 7,000+ courses at $160 off. Limited Time Only!
Learn how to effectively instrument applications for Prometheus monitoring in this practical conference talk. Explore the process of instrumenting real-world applications using the example of Thanos compaction microservice. Discover techniques for implementing basic and complex metrics using Prometheus client libraries, with a focus on Go implementation. Gain insights into monitoring various stages, estimating compaction durations, and unit testing your instrumentation setup. Master the art of exposing meaningful metrics to harness the full potential of Prometheus for your applications.

Syllabus

Intro
About me
Outline
Prometheus model
Instrumentation vs exporter
Four stage process
Metrics
Getting metrics data
Downsampling process
Grouping
Create topic
Message latency
Deleting gauges
Table testing
Creating topics
Sending messages
Subtests
Questions


Taught by

CNCF [Cloud Native Computing Foundation]

Related Courses

Kubernetes Hands-On - Deploy Microservices to the AWS Cloud
Udemy
Learn DevOps: Advanced Kubernetes Usage
Udemy
Monitoring & Telemetry for Production Systems
Coursera Project Network via Coursera
Kubernetes: Cloud Native Ecosystem
LinkedIn Learning
Kubernetes: Monitoring with Prometheus
LinkedIn Learning